8.5666914429219e+20 decimeters equals 572,647,953 astronomical units.
Convert 8.5666914429219e+20 decimeters into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, parsecs, etc...
Convert 572647953 astronomical units into meters, kilometers, centimeters, milimeters, micrometers, nanometers, picometers, inches, feet, yards, miles, hands, lightyears, parsecs, etc...